数据库系统概论:第一章除了绪论还讲了什么?

0 下载量 106 浏览量 更新于2024-06-29 收藏 2.77MB PPTX 举报
"数据库第一章绪论.pptx" 在学习数据库相关的知识时,我们首先要了解的是数据库的基础概念和重要性。数据库技术起源于20世纪60年代末,它是数据管理领域最先进的技术,也是计算机科学不可或缺的一部分。由于其在信息系统中的核心地位,数据库技术推动了计算机应用广泛渗透到各个行业中,一个国家的数据库建设规模、信息量和使用程度往往被视为衡量其信息化水平的重要指标。 在《数据库系统概论》这门课程中,我们使用的教材是萨师煊和王珊合著的《数据库系统概论》第四版,该书由高等教育出版社于2006年5月出版。此外,还推荐了Jeffrey D. Ullman和Jennifer Widom的《A First Course in Database Systems》作为参考书,该书是数据库领域的经典之作。为了实践操作,我们将使用SQL Server 2000进行上机学习。 课程的学习方式强调理论与实践相结合,包括课堂讲解和上机实践,同时考试成绩由闭卷考试和平时成绩共同决定。教学目标不仅要求学生掌握数据库的基本原理和重要思想,如数据模型、数据独立性、数据库体系结构等,还要学会利用数据库进行程序设计,从而具备一项实用技能。 课程内容分为基础篇和设计与应用开发篇。基础篇包括绪论、关系数据库、关系数据库标准语言SQL、数据库安全性以及数据库完整性。这些章节将详细介绍数据、数据模型的构成,如关系模型和关系代数,以及SQL语言的基本用法和范式理论。设计与应用开发篇则深入到关系数据理论,探讨数据库设计方法,并涉及数据库编程。 第一章绪论涵盖了数据库系统概述、数据模型、系统结构、系统组成等内容。其中,数据库系统是由数据库、数据库管理系统(DBMS)、数据库管理员(DBA)、硬件、软件和其他相关人员组成的复杂系统。数据模型是描述数据结构和数据之间关系的概念工具,如关系模型就是最常见的数据模型之一。数据库系统结构通常分为三级模式,分别是外模式、模式和内模式,它们之间通过映射实现数据的逻辑独立性和物理独立性。 通过本课程的学习,学生不仅可以理解数据库的基本概念和技术,还能运用所学知识进行实际的数据库设计和编程,为未来的信息系统开发打下坚实基础。